Section Sch8-9 — Social Security Act 2018: Sittings: location, quorum, and authority’s decision

Text of the provision Official document

9 Sittings: location, quorum, and authority’s decision (1) Each sitting of the authority is to be held in the place it considers convenient having regard to the nature of the matters to be decided. (2) The presence of the chairperson and 1 other member is necessary to constitute a sitting of the authority. (3) The decision of a majority of the members present at a sitting of the authority is the decision of the authority. (4) If those members are equally divided in opinion, the chairperson’s decision is the decision of the authority. Compare: 1964 No 136 s 12N(1)–(3)
